The question

Is it permissible to fast to make up a vowed fast during the last days of Sha'ban, or must it be postponed until after Ramadan?

The answer

The conclusion is that there is no harm in fasting a vowed day in the second half of Sha'ban, because the most correct opinion is that fasting therein is not disliked. And those who hold it to be disliked make an exception for habitual fasting, and for obligatory fasts such as making up missed fasts (qada'), vows (nadhr), and expiations (kaffarah).
